Sugar and Spice Cookie Recipe

These spice cookies are baked with a sugar topping. Scroll down to see more spice cookies, including gingersnaps, cinnamon cookies, and more.

Cook Time: 10 minutes

Ingredients:

  • 2 1/2 cups all-purpose flour, sifted or stirred before measuring
  • 1/8 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on cream of tartar
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on nutmeg
  • 1/4 teaspoon cinnamon
  • 1/4 cup shortening
  • 1/4 cup butter
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 egg
  • 1/3 cup milk
  • 1 egg white, slightly beaten
  • granulated sugar

Preparation:

Sift flour with salt, cream of tartar, baking soda, nutmeg, and cinnamon. In a large mixing bowl cream shortening and butter with sugar until light; beat in egg and milk. Stir in flour mixture.
Chill dough for 2 to 3 hours.

Roll dough out on a floured surface to about 1/4-inch thickness or less. Cut with floured 2 to 2 1/2-inch cookie cutters and place on greased baking sheets. Brush lightly with the egg white and sprinkle with sugar. Bake at 375° for about 10 minutes, or until done.
Makes about 5 dozen spice cookies.
